Ibanez RG350M Electric Guitar

The Ibanez RG350M Electric Guitar has devastating looks and the finest features available on any rock/metal guitar. The RG350M is a sleek and vicious guitar equipped with a fast and thin 3 piece Wizard lll Maple neck, Edge-Zero ll bridge with ZPS3 Zero Point spring system for ultimate accuracy and stable tuning, and the searing sounds of INF pickups in a versatile hum/sing/hum configuration. The RG Tremolo series includes many models with a variety of different features and exciting finishes. The one constant factor in all of them is the Edge Zero II tremolo with the Zero Point System, which allows for killer trem effects as well as total tuning stability. These trem-equipped guitars have ushered in a whole new way to play hard rock and metal and they continue to push the boundaries while standing up to the most abusive whammy bar users around. Lightning fast fretboard work is no problem with the Wizard neck, flat fingerboard, and jumbo frets. ZR Tremolo Zero Resistance technology, yet another Ibanez tremolo improvement, replaces standard knife-edge pivots with a ball-bearing based pivot joint, which provides greater tuning stability. The ZR tremolo uses a ball-bearing based system for precision and friction-free smooth action. This unique system stabilizes the bridge and insures tuning stability by consistently returning the tremolo to the center point (or zero point). In addition to the usual tremolo springs, the Zero Point System features two additional springs which insures the bridge"s return to the center point. The Zero Point system adjustment can be quickly set by hand"there"s no need for a hex wrench.
